It started with a simple question: what if Now What? How to Ride the Tsunami of Change wasn't just something you read, but something you experienced?
I'm talking about an 8-episode interactive course with animated slide presentations, my voice narrating every framework, quizzes that challenge your assumptions, and action plans you build in real time. The kind of production that would normally require an instructional designer, a web developer, a voice-over studio, and a project manager holding it all together.
I did it with Claude Opus 4.6 on a Max plan and a systematic process. Let me walk you through it.

I wrote a detailed instruction set, not a casual "summarize my book" request, but an architectural blueprint. It told Claude exactly how to analyze the book, extract the frameworks, and structure them into 8 episodes that tell a coherent transformation story for senior leaders.

Claude mapped every chapter, framework, and concept into an 8-episode arc. From the wake-up call of exponential change, through the technology deep-dives and risks, into the human capital challenge, and finally my WAVE framework with a concrete 90-day action plan. Every episode builds on the last. Not a summary, a learning journey.

8 fully interactive HTML presentations. Not PowerPoint, living web experiences with animated reveals, a dark premium aesthetic, progress tracking, keyboard navigation, quizzes, and reflection exercises. Each one is a standalone application.

Over 13,000 words of presenter scripts, written to match my speaking style, synced to every slide transition and element reveal.

A dashboard tying all 8 episodes together with progress tracking, a transcript panel, and an audio-sync engine that auto-advances slides as the narration plays.

This is where it gets wild. I connected ElevenLabs directly to Claude Code via MCP. My cloned voice. All 8 episodes of narration generated automatically. Slides advancing in perfect sync with my voice.

Deployed to thedigitalspeaker.com with a gated enrollment form feeding directly into my Ghost CMS. I connected my Figma to Claude via MCP to leverage the designs I have there to ensure the form looked exactly like the rest. Name, email, newsletter subscription. One command and Claude Code deployed it directly to my Github. Live within five minutes.

I've always insisted that AI doesn't replace expertise, it amplifies it. This is proof.
The ideas are mine. The WAVE framework is mine. 15 years of research, fieldwork, and lived experience behind every concept, that's mine. What AI eliminated was the production bottleneck between having deep knowledge and delivering it at scale.
That's the shift I keep driving home to every leadership team I work with. The competitive advantage isn't "using AI." It's combining human expertise with AI execution at a speed that was physically impossible two years ago, or even two months ago.
I went from a 300-page book to a fully interactive, voice-narrated digital masterclass in a single workflow. No team. No budget. No waiting.
